Quantitative Analysis and Verification forms part of the Verification research theme at Oxford University Computing Laboratory. Research in this area centres around the modelling, analysis and verification of complex systems, with particular emphasis on quantitative aspects such as probabilistic and real-time behaviour. This work spans both theory and practice, involving the development of formalisms, theories, algorithms and tools, and their application to real-world case studies.
